On Sat, Feb 28, 2004 at 10:41:47PM -0400, Chris Watt wrote:
>         I'm not thrilled with UML's ability to acquire pty pairs itself 
> (it closes the master every time a process closes the tty, and it may not 
> get the same pty number when it re-opens), but it's simple enough to use a 
> wrapper that creates a pty master/slave pair (or several) and starts  UML 
> up with ttys mapped to pty slaves (pts channel).

This is why UML lets you pass in ttys as well.  Open up the master end on
the host, give the slave to UML, and you get exactly what you are looking
for.
